The global demand for high-category (Cat6a, Cat7, Cat8) patch cables is surging, driven by the migration to 10Gbps and 25Gbps network speeds. Enterprise environments are shifting from basic office connectivity to complex, high-density server rack patching where signal crosstalk and electromagnetic interference (EMI) management are paramount.
China's RJ45 manufacturing sector leverages vertical integration—from copper drawing and polymer compounding to automated connector assembly. This synergy allows for "Quality at Scale," offering cost efficiencies without compromising on stringent international standards like ISO, TIA/EIA, and RoHS compliance.
As Edge Computing brings processing power closer to the source, the requirement for ruggedized, high-performance RJ45 solutions in industrial settings has grown. Modern patch cables must now withstand vibration, chemical exposure, and extreme temperatures while maintaining 100% data integrity.

Our RJ45 connectors utilize 50μ gold-plated contacts to prevent oxidation and ensure stable connectivity over thousands of mating cycles. Internal geometry is optimized to minimize Near-End Crosstalk (NEXT) and Return Loss, critical for 2.5G and 10G Base-T applications.
With the rise of Power over Ethernet (up to 90W), cable heat dissipation has become a safety concern. We use high-grade oxygen-free copper (OFC) and specialized flame-retardant LSZH (Low Smoke Zero Halogen) jackets to ensure safety in high-density bundles.
For industrial environments with heavy machinery, our STP (Shielded Twisted Pair) solutions incorporate individual foil wrapping and a global braided shield, providing superior protection against electromagnetic interference that could corrupt data packets.
